Transaction dde4e029bbd486023f347e40dfc0daf87c75931290b789063d0fa73a1d930505
1 Input
1 Output
-
dde4e029bbd486023f347e40dfc0daf87c75931290b789063d0fa73a1d930505:0
- value
- 758115
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 632d9a3e0020ebe157fcff80e45d7236a1cddfaa OP_EQUAL
- address
- 3AjRT41u2EYzXv16xFhExFB8yMguLaH1We